Robert Half Manager of Financial Reporting in Lincoln, Nebraska

Description

We are offering a key role for a Director/Manager Financial Reporting in the Financial Services & Insurance industry. This role is based in Lincoln, NE, and can be undertaken in either a hybrid or remote setting, depending on proximity to our office location. This critical position manages and directs the accounting and reporting for our company’s GAAP and statutory basis financial statements, requiring strong technical knowledge to ensure compliance and accuracy in reporting.

Responsibilities:

• Oversee the accounting and reporting of the GAAP and statutory financial results for the consolidated company and related subsidiaries.

• Manage accounting policies and practices related to GAAP and statutory accounting, including the monitoring of new guidance to be implemented.

• Direct the timely and accurate filing of regulatory statements, including capital requirement filings.

• Prepare and file statutory audited financial statements, including footnote disclosures.

• Assist with audits and examinations by independent external auditors, State Insurance Department examiners, and other audits or examinations as required.

• Responsible for reporting GAAP and statutory divisional results and partnering with Financial Planning and Analysis on any analysis requests.

• Participate in technology projects and initiatives related to financial reporting.
